
We define the multiples of 97/25 as the product of any integer multiplied by 97/25. Therefore, to create a list of multiples of 97/25 we start by multiplying 97/25 by one, then we multiply 97/25 by two, then we multiply 97/25 by three, and so on.
To multiply a fraction by an integer, we leave the denominator alone and multiply the numerator by the integer. It is impossible to give you a list of all multiples of 97/25 because the list goes on forever. However, here is the math to calculate the beginning list of multiples of 97/25.
